matlab gamma函數(shù) MATLAB Gamma函數(shù),Gamma函數(shù)計(jì)算
使用MATLAB計(jì)算Gamma函數(shù)及其應(yīng)用MATLAB Gamma函數(shù),Gamma函數(shù)計(jì)算MATLAB,Gamma函數(shù),計(jì)算,應(yīng)用數(shù)學(xué)軟件MATLAB是一款功能強(qiáng)大的數(shù)學(xué)軟件,可以用于各種數(shù)值計(jì)算和數(shù)
使用MATLAB計(jì)算Gamma函數(shù)及其應(yīng)用
MATLAB Gamma函數(shù),Gamma函數(shù)計(jì)算
MATLAB,Gamma函數(shù),計(jì)算,應(yīng)用
數(shù)學(xué)軟件
MATLAB是一款功能強(qiáng)大的數(shù)學(xué)軟件,可以用于各種數(shù)值計(jì)算和數(shù)據(jù)處理。其中,Gamma函數(shù)是MATLAB中的一個(gè)重要函數(shù)之一,廣泛應(yīng)用于統(tǒng)計(jì)學(xué)、物理學(xué)和工程學(xué)等多個(gè)領(lǐng)域。
首先,我們來了解一下Gamma函數(shù)的定義和性質(zhì)。Gamma函數(shù)通常用符號(hào)Γ表示,定義為:
Γ(x) ∫(0,∞) t^(x-1) * e^(-t) dt
Gamma函數(shù)具有以下性質(zhì):
1. Γ(x 1) x * Γ(x):這意味著通過遞歸計(jì)算可以求得任意x的Gamma函數(shù)值。
2. Γ(1) 1
3. Γ(n) (n-1)! (n為正整數(shù))
在MATLAB中,可以使用內(nèi)置的gamma函數(shù)來計(jì)算Gamma函數(shù)的值。gamma函數(shù)接受一個(gè)參數(shù)x,返回對(duì)應(yīng)的Γ(x)值。例如,要計(jì)算Γ(2),可以使用以下代碼:
```matlab
x 2;
result gamma(x);
disp(result);
```
運(yùn)行以上代碼,結(jié)果將輸出2。同樣地,可以通過將gamma函數(shù)應(yīng)用到其他參數(shù)上來計(jì)算不同的Gamma函數(shù)值。
除了基本的計(jì)算功能,Gamma函數(shù)在實(shí)際問題中也有廣泛的應(yīng)用。下面我們以統(tǒng)計(jì)學(xué)領(lǐng)域?yàn)槔?,介紹Gamma函數(shù)的一個(gè)應(yīng)用。
假設(shè)我們需要計(jì)算一組數(shù)據(jù)的概率密度函數(shù),然后通過概率密度函數(shù)來進(jìn)行統(tǒng)計(jì)分析。在某些情況下,這些數(shù)據(jù)可能符合Gamma分布。Gamma分布是一種連續(xù)概率分布,常用于描述正數(shù)的概率分布。它在統(tǒng)計(jì)學(xué)中有廣泛的應(yīng)用,例如描述等待時(shí)間、生存時(shí)間等。
下面是一個(gè)使用MATLAB計(jì)算Gamma分布概率密度函數(shù)的例子:
```matlab
x 0:0.1:10; % 設(shè)置取樣點(diǎn)
alpha 2; % 形狀參數(shù)
beta 1; % 尺度參數(shù)
pdf gampdf(x, alpha, beta); % 計(jì)算Gamma分布概率密度函數(shù)
plot(x, pdf); % 繪制圖像
xlabel('x');
ylabel('Probability Density');
title('Gamma Distribution PDF');
```
運(yùn)行以上代碼,將得到一條Gamma分布的概率密度函數(shù)曲線。通過觀察和分析該曲線,可以了解數(shù)據(jù)的分布特征,并進(jìn)一步進(jìn)行統(tǒng)計(jì)推斷。
總結(jié)起來,Gamma函數(shù)是MATLAB中一個(gè)強(qiáng)大的數(shù)學(xué)函數(shù),具有廣泛的應(yīng)用領(lǐng)域。本文介紹了Gamma函數(shù)的計(jì)算方法和應(yīng)用示例,并展望了其未來的發(fā)展方向。希望讀者能夠通過本文對(duì)Gamma函數(shù)有更深入的理解,并在實(shí)際問題中靈活運(yùn)用。